Latest Trends
1. The Rise of Recycled and Bio-Based Nylon
Sustainability is no longer a niche consideration; it's a core driver of innovation in the nylon market. Manufacturers are investing heavily in technologies to recycle nylon waste, diverting it from landfills and creating a valuable secondary resource. Simultaneously, bio-based nylon, derived from renewable feedstocks like castor oil, is gaining traction as a more environmentally friendly alternative to traditional petroleum-based nylon.2. High-Performance Compounds for Demanding Applications
The nylon market is evolving beyond standard grades, with a growing emphasis on developing specialized compounds tailored to specific applications. These compounds incorporate additives, reinforcements, and fillers that enhance properties like heat resistance, impact strength, flame retardancy, and chemical resistance, enabling nylon to perform in even more demanding environments.3. 3D Printing with Nylon
Unlocking Design Freedom and Customization: The adoption of 3D printing technology is creating new opportunities for nylon. Its compatibility with various 3D printing methods, such as selective laser sintering (SLS) and fused deposition modeling (FDM), allows for the creation of complex geometries, customized designs, and lightweight components, particularly in prototyping, low-volume production, and specialized applications.Drivers
1. Lightweighting Across Industries
The drive for lightweighting is a global trend spanning numerous industries, from automotive and aerospace to consumer goods and electronics. Nylon, with its high strength-to-weight ratio, offers a compelling solution for replacing heavier metal components, reducing overall product weight, and improving fuel efficiency or energy consumption.2. Growth of Sustainable Packaging Solutions
The packaging industry is under increasing pressure to reduce its environmental impact. Nylon, particularly bio-based and recycled grades, offers a sustainable alternative to traditional packaging materials. Its durability, versatility, and potential for recyclability make it suitable for a wide range of packaging applications, from food packaging to industrial containers.3. Expanding Applications in Emerging Technologies
The development of new and innovative applications for nylon in emerging technologies, such as electric vehicles, renewable energy systems, and advanced textiles, will further contribute to market growth. Nylon's unique combination of properties makes it well-suited for demanding applications in these rapidly evolving sectors.Challenges
1. Volatility in Raw Material Prices
The prices of key raw materials used in nylon production, such as caprolactam (for nylon 6) and adipic acid and hexamethylenediamine (for nylon 66), can fluctuate significantly due to factors like crude oil prices, supply and demand dynamics, and geopolitical events. This volatility can impact production costs and profitability for nylon manufacturers.2. Competition from Alternative Materials
Nylon faces competition from other high-performance polymers, such as polyesters, polycarbonates, and specialty plastics, as well as from emerging bio-based polymers. Maintaining a competitive edge requires continuous innovation, product differentiation, and a focus on performance and sustainability.3. Environmental Impact and End-of-Life Management
While nylon is a durable and versatile material, its disposal can pose environmental challenges. The industry is working to improve the recyclability of nylon, develop more sustainable production processes, and explore bio-based and biodegradable alternatives to minimize waste and reduce environmental impact.Competitive Landscape
